WebApr 29, 2024 · Press Windows Logo + R and then type “services.msc” in there and click on Ok. 2. Find "Bluetooth support service" on the list and double-click on it. 3. Find the General Tab and from there, change the startup type to Automatic. (If it's not) 4. Then click on Log On Tab and choose “This Account”. WebMay 21, 2024 · Disabling Bluetooth on Android is just as easy as enabling it. First, open the Quick Settings menu by swiping downward from the top of your device’s screen twice. In the menu that appears, tap the “Bluetooth” button until it is no longer highlit. When Bluetooth is disabled, the text inside the button will read “Bluetooth Off.”.
